Methodology: Net worth is calculated from annual financial disclosures filed under the STOCK Act. Congress members report asset values and liabilities in ranges (e.g., $1,001-$15,000), not exact amounts. The “estimated net worth” shown is the midpoint of total assets minus the midpoint of total liabilities. Actual values may differ. Stock trading data comes from separate Periodic Transaction Reports (PTRs).
